Auctions are
thrilling arenas where strategic prowess can make the difference between
walking away with a prized possession or leaving empty-handed. Here are five
key strategies to master the art of bidding and increase your chances of
auction success:
1. Thorough
Research for Informed Bidding
Knowledge is Power: Before the bidding starts, invest time in researching
the items of interest. Understand their value, provenance, and potential market
fluctuations. Attend previews to inspect items firsthand and make informed
decisions.
2. Budgeting
Wisely to Avoid Overbidding
Set a Realistic Budget: Establish a budget that includes
buyer's premiums and taxes, and commit to sticking to it. The thrill of bidding
can be intense, but disciplined budgeting ensures you don't overspend in the
heat of the moment.
3. Timing is
Everything: Understand the Auctioneer's Cadence
Read the Auctioneer: Familiarize yourself with the auctioneer's rhythm and
pacing. Knowing when to enter the bidding and when to gracefully exit requires
keen attention to the auctioneer's cues. Confidence in your bids is key.
4. Maintain
a Poker Face and Control Emotions
Embrace Composure: In the excitement of bidding, emotions can run high.
Develop a poker face to conceal your intentions and maintain composure. A calm
demeanor can deter competitors and give you a psychological advantage.
5. Strategic
Use of Bidding Increments
Think Beyond Standard Increments: Understanding and strategically
using bidding increments is crucial. Consider unconventional amounts to keep
competitors guessing. Calculated deviations from standard increments can create
a tactical advantage.
